World Cup Team Of The Week

30 Jun 2010

Onwards and cupwards.

You may have noticed new in-form players dropping into Ultimate Team on a more regular basis during the World Cup. It turns out there's just so many standout players emerging from the World Cup tournament that it would just be wrong not to make them available on a regular basis.

What that means is: By all means, check out this mid-week World Cup Team of the Week - they're all in Gold Packs now at their higher ratings. However, don't take your eyes of Ultimate Team for a minute because new players are dropping into the game all the time as they put in performances in South Africa.

This week, Xavi and Muller return to the team, just because they're so ace. Muller, in fact, is now rated higher than ever. Schweinsteiger and Bastos are now in packs in new positions, while Robben is now in packs at a higher rating in right midfield.

GK - Portugal - Eduardo - 84 (79)

LWB - Brazil - Michel Bastos - 87 (84)

CB - Germany - Arne Friedrich - 84 (79)

CB - Brazil - Juan - 84 (80)

CM - Ghana - Kevin-Prince Boateng - 83 (76)

CM - Spain - Xavi - 90 (87)

CM - Germany - Bastian Schweinsteiger - 86 (79)

RM - Holland - Arjen Robben - 90 (81)

LF - Brazil - Robinho - 86 (81?)

CF - Argentina - Carlos Tévez - 90 (86)

ST - Germany - Thomas Müller - 85 (74)
